Descripción
In the aftermath of a fierce confrontation with the Chiang Shih, a weary but victorious Templar order finds themselves grappling with the cost of their triumph. Their hard-won victory has sculpted a new and uncertain reality, where the weight of sacrifice looms large over their ranks. Shadows of doubt and fear linger as they struggle to reclaim their shattered sense of purpose in a world forever altered by their conflict.
Amidst this turmoil, dark forces begin to stir once more, threatening to unravel everything the Templars have fought for. Old enemies are revived, and new alliances are forged in the shadows, as the balance of power hangs precariously. The resilience of the Templars is put to the test as they face not only external threats but also the haunting consequences of their past decisions.
Through this journey of redemption and resilience, heroes will be forged anew, and the true meaning of loyalty and sacrifice will be explored. As the Templars navigate the treacherous landscape of betrayal and camaraderie, they must confront the infernal games being played in the dark corners of their world, challenging their very beliefs and defining their legacies.
